We are seeking a Nurse Practitioner to join our healthcare team. The Nurse Practitioner (NP) is responsible for delivering comprehensive, patient-centered healthcare to individuals across the lifespan. This includes providing general and preventive care, conducting physical examinations, diagnosing and treating illnesses, ordering and interpreting lab tests, and prescribing medications. The NP plays a vital role in all aspects of patient care, including evaluation, treatment planning, and consultation, while working collaboratively with physicians and other healthcare professionals to ensure high-quality care.

Programs of All-Inclusive Care for the Elderly (PACE) or LIFE programs coordinate and provide all needed preventive, primary, acute and long-term care services so that older individuals can continue living in the community.Many PACE participants get most of their care from staff employed by the PACE organization in the PACE center. PACE centers meet State and Federal safety requirements and include adult day programs, medical clinics, activities, and occupational and physical therapy facilities.
